The Crossing
by Cormac McCarthy
"He said that plans were one thing and journeys another," and for Billy Parham this story is all about the journey crossing the border, or more specifically three crossings. The story is told with a lyrical beauty that wonderfully frames Billy's experiencing life, death, and the struggles in between. At times surreal and at times deliberately questioning the nature (or perhaps the importance and lack thereof) of reality, this novel is evocative, moving, and hypnotic and well worth a read.
